MFC中开源布局库---ResizableLib

MFC中开源布局库---ResizableLib

在工作中遇到了需要使用界面布局的问题。自己布局的话是比较麻烦的,于是网上搜索之后,发现了一个比较牛逼的MFC布局库。

它通过为控件设置描点,来实现布局的。

运行库自带的对话框demo程序,界面如下:

来看ResizableLib的具体使用步骤:

第一步:包含库中的头文件ResizableDialog.h,并且让对话框继承自库中的类:CResiableLibDialog。

第二步:调用AddAnchor,为每一个控件设置布局描点。

总共有9种描点:

在对话框的OnInitialDialog中运用设置:

开源库原下载地址:ResiableLib

相关推荐
还在点灯@3 天前
基于visual studio的MFC上位机实现界面切换
c++·visualstudio·mfc
徐安安_ye16 天前
FlashAttention与文本生成:让AI妙笔生花
c++·人工智能·mfc
兵哥工控7 天前
MFC 动态数组CArray类使用说明实例
c++·mfc
ytttr8738 天前
OPC UA 协议栈 C 语言实现
c语言·开发语言·mfc
彦为君9 天前
Java文件处理效率库Commons-IO(速览)
java·开发语言·mfc
春蕾夏荷_7282977259 天前
MFC 简易成绩管理界面
c++·mfc·成绩
神仙别闹11 天前
基于MFC(C++)实现(界面)学委作业管理系统
开发语言·c++·mfc
lingzhilab14 天前
零知派ESP32——BLE Mesh蓝牙组网智能灯控系统(PIR感应+W2812三档调色)
c++·mfc
lihao lihao14 天前
MFC知识点
c++·mfc
小小测试开发15 天前
NVIDIA SANA-WM:2.6B 开源世界模型,单卡 H100 生成 1 分钟 720p 视频
c++·音视频·mfc